The Kebaya Merah is often adorned with intricate gold or silver embroidery, which adds to its luxurious and regal appeal. The designs and motifs used on the kebaya vary depending on the region and the occasion, but common patterns include floral motifs, geometric shapes, and traditional Indonesian icons such as the lotus flower and the bird of paradise.
